Hottenroth Berliner Weisse is brewed in memory of Fred & Sarah Hottenroth, our founder, Patrick Rue’s grandparents. This tart, German-style Berliner Weisse is as authentic as it gets. We use lactobacillus and a hint of brettanomyces to sour this very unusual, low gravity wheat beer. To cut the tartness for those with sweeter tastes, raspberry or woodruff syrup is a traditional way to sweeten the beer. Almost an extinct style, we hope to help revive the Berliner Weisse in memory of two great people.

Bottle: Pours a pale, opaque color that I can only compare to pear juice. A finger of bright white head is quicky gone. Nose is musty, dirty, straw, and florals. Very barnyard. At first sip, it is lightly vinous and fruity up front, brisk sour and tartness to finish. Wheat is present, but mild. Sour and tartness mellows as it warms making this 750 very easy to polish off solo.

Sample at the HSC Sour Beer Tasting on 06/19/2010: The beer is a hazy pale yellow color with a medium thin white head that burns away steadily. Spotty lacing on the glass. Funky, lemony aroma with some wheaty notes. Medium body with flavors of lemons, yeast, wheat and spices. The finish is tart and fruity with a slight vinegar note left behind. Above average overall, and was substantially better than the 1809 sampled before it.
